Finding the other side of a unix socket
2023-08-29 (Tuesday)
lsof shows unix sockets: COMMAND PID USER FD TYPE DEVICE SIZE/OFF NODE NAME ... xterm 241063 hjp 3u unix 0x0000000000000000 0t0 77134366 type=STREAM xterm 241063 hjp 4u unix 0x0000000000000000 0t0 77134367 type=STREAM But the NODE is unique and the other side has a completely different number. So how do you find out what those sockets connect to? ss to the rescue: % ss | grep 77134366 u_str ESTAB 0 0 * 77134366 * 77133419 u_str ESTAB 0 0 @/tmp/.
